1

What Does Tours Mean?

News Discuss 
Al Shafa: A little village situated substantial on the Sarawat mountains at an elevation of 2200 to 2500 meters earlier mentioned sea level, rich in agricultural goods. The fruit gardens of Taif can be found here. Terrific look at to the digital camera buff and for those by having https://nikitas011siw9.wikiannouncement.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story